ℹ️ Good to Know
Valid motorcycle license required for Vespa 125cc operation, and traffic in Florence's historic center can be challenging during peak hours (11 AM - 1 PM, 5 PM - 7 PM). Free cancellation available, though weather conditions may affect countryside routes during winter months ⏰ Bring comfortable layers as temperatures vary significantly between city and hilltop locations, plus a small backpack for purchases and camera equipment 🎒 The Vespa handles well on both city streets and country roads, but mountain experience is helpful for Chianti's steeper sections.
